HOLLAND (WHTC-AM/FM) — Downtown Holland will benefit from a $4,000 grant for this year’s Street Performer Series.
The entertainers are on Eighth Street from 6:30 to 8:30 p.m. Thursday evenings, from June 14 though August 30 sponsored by Gentex Corporation. The grant, awarded through the Regional Regranting Program, which is a partnership between the State of Michigan through the Michigan Council for Arts and Cultural Affairs and 15 regional re-granting agencies, including the Holland Area Arts Council.
Visitors will find musicians, balloon twisters, jugglers, magicians, acrobats, dancers, caricature artists, face painters and more.
“We are extremely grateful for the continued support of the Michigan Council for the Artsand Cultural Affairs and the Holland Area Arts Council,” said Downtown HollandMarketing Coordinator Kara de Alvare in a statement emailed to media. “Due in large part to their support, the Street Performer Series has easily become Downtown Holland’s signature event.”
The deadline to apply for this year’s Street Performances is Monday, May 14. Participants busk for tips and are paid $20 stipend per appearance.
